Asante Kotoko ended 205 in style, dismantling Bechem United 6-0 at the Baba Yara Sports Stadium, securing top spot in the Ghana Premier League in the process.
The Porcupine Warriors dominated the match, scoring six unanswered goals.
Morifing Donzo opened the scoring in the 8th minute, followed by Samba O’Neil’s header in the 22nd minute.
Donzo completed his brace in the 38th minute, and Hubert Gyau added a fourth goal shortly after the restart. Johnson Owusu made it 5-0 in the 61st minute, and substitute Kwame Opoku sealed the win with a sixth goal in the 82nd minute.
Kotoko’s emphatic victory showcases their growing confidence under coach Karim Zito.
